How many strawberries should you eat a day?
It is recommended that individuals eat a serving of 8 strawberries a day. Clinical research has determined that this recommendation can have some hefty benefits, including potentially improved heart and brain health, reduced risk of some cancers, and better management of type 2 diabetes.
Why are my strawberry plants so big?
Poor or improper fertilizing – As with water, too little or too much fertilizer can become a problem when growing strawberries. In fact, too much nitrogen will cause excessive foliage growth with few to no strawberries. So if your strawberry plants are big but no strawberries, cut back on the nitrogen fertilizer.

How many years does a strawberry plant produce?
Strawberry plants can produce fruit for up to four or five years. However, the crop yield mahy reduce dramatically after the first two or three years due to disease, so we recommend buying a new plant at that time.
